This year the division saw growth by opening Forglen in March 2009. This is Coast Mental Health’s first partnership with the Fraser Health Authority and supports 10 clients.
Community Homes remain committed to building client family connection. This resulted in a number of events in different the different homes.
The division mandates that all newly hired staff attend a global orientation prior to being able to work alone in one of the homes. This year over 65 new staff attended the training. Regular staff also attends this training occasionally as a refresher.
Community Homes remain committed to the highest level of quality and works to achieve this through the Quality Work Initiative Kit (QWIK). Over the year, the department has expanded QWIK to include QWIK Indicators and Outcomes, Site Safety and HR Components. All staff in the department has been trained on the new initiatives.
In the last year, Community Homes continued to establish good connections with education institutions and overall the division hosted 111 students from diverse backgrounds.
